A small film about grief. No dialogue required.

Sometimes silence speaks the loudest.

Starring Bonnie Piesse, Daniel Lundh and Mabel Hoekstra Ferreira, The Rocket tells its story through images, rhythm and small gestures rather than explanation.

01 / The challenge

Let the audience feel the loss without explaining it.

The story needed to hold grief, memory and hope in only a few minutes. Dialogue would have made it easier to understand, but less honest to experience.

02 / The idea

Balance closeness with stillness.

The visual language combines intimate, handheld immediacy with contemplative compositions. The restored model rocket becomes the physical action through which memory can move toward healing.
